Output e330a62bd626d836beb466796ecace014b1a840966e783c72c79d232599abfda:0

value
1001000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d1bbf182beead72a633e341472d5cec57a95b435 OP_EQUAL
address
3LozJAyRsgnRn4Ym6uAjtkuDwaoqpqaQ7n
transaction
e330a62bd626d836beb466796ecace014b1a840966e783c72c79d232599abfda
spent
true